As the PM spoke to Labour members in East London this afternoon, Nick Robinson has given the PM 5 reasons to be cheerful.

1. There is no plan to unveil a list of backbenchers calling for him to go tomorrow morning.

2. James Purnell is not planning a resignation statement. He believes that he’s said enough and now it’s up to others.

3. Hazel Blears’ resignation statement will focus on policy.

4. Caroline Flint is is not planning a resignation statement. Implausible assassin though she is, she too will not provide a Geoffrey Howe moment.

5. Jon Cruddas says it would be “madness” to throw Gordon Brown overboard.
